All year, we have hoped that we would get a playoff rematch of last year’s WNBA Finals between the New York Liberty and Las Vegas Aces. New York has looked like a team on a mission this year, earning the WNBA’s top seed during the regular season, but to erase the bitterness of how last year ended, they needed to exact some revenge on Vegas.
While it wasn’t a Finals showdown as many expected coming into the year, the two teams squared off in Game 1 of their semifinals series on Sunday afternoon in Brooklyn, and the Liberty sent a clear message that this year is going to be, at the very least, an even bigger challenge. The Liberty came out hot, with Breanna Stewart leading the way as they took a 28-21 lead after the first quarter, and by the mid-third they had extended that advantage to 18 points. Vegas would chip away to cut the deficit back to single digits, with Kelsey Plum leading the charge, but ultimately New York cruised to an 87-77 win.
Stewart finished the game with 34 points as she was simply dominant as a scorer, going 12-of-19 from the field and getting to her spots with ease.

Providing support for Stewie was Sabrina Ionescu, who came up with some big shots in the fourth quarter to keep the Aces at arm’s length as she went for 21 points on 9-of-16 shooting.

However, the Aces just didn’t have enough on either end on Sunday to really threaten the Liberty. A’ja Wilson added 21 points and Jackie Young had 17, but they could not get the stops needed to fully reel in New York, who shot 50 percent from the field and 42 percent from three as a team in the win. The question going into Game 2 on Tuesday night is what can the Aces do to create some problems for this Liberty offense and keep them out of rhythm. The offense certainly could be a bit better for Las Vegas (28 percent from three isn’t cutting it), but New York seemed able to get a good shot just about whenever they wanted it, which is not usually what happens to this Aces defense. Figuring out how to disrupt Ionescu and Stewart and make them work harder to get to their spots is a must for Vegas to even this series up before it shifts West, while the Liberty will be hoping to carry this same feeling into Tuesday night.
The Kansas City Chiefs have picked up where they left off last season after winning their third championship of this decade. Patrick Mahomes and company have needed some late game luck, but they’ve managed to get off to a 3-0 start and have looked once again like the team to beat in the AFC.
As many have discussed, their passing attack has not been led by the traditional Mahomes to Travis Kelce attack, as the star tight end has been limited in the passing game this season, but instead it’s been Rashee Rice leading the way in the receiving game. Rice entered this week with 24 catches for 288 yards and two touchdowns over the first three weeks of the season, carrying a heavy load in the Chiefs passing attack.
Unfortunately, on Sunday the Chiefs saw disaster strike when Rice got injured and had to be carted off the field after some friendly fire on an interception return. Rice chased down a Chargers defender and helped strip him as numerous Chiefs converged to make a tackle. In the process, Mahomes was coming in low trying to assist with the tackle but missed the defender and crashed into Rice’s leg.
Rice would get carted off after being helped to the bench as he was unable to put weight on his leg, per the CBS broadcast. He was officially listed as questionable to return, but there is serious concern for the Chiefs if Rice’s injury is severe. Without Rice, they’ll really need Kelce (and the other tight ends) to get more involved, while first round pick Xavier Worthy and the rest of the Chiefs receiving corps will need to find ways to be more impactful.

When Tom Brady decided to leave the Patriots after the 2019 season, every team that thought they were one quarterback away from being a contender was interested in his services. Ultimately, he signed with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, which proved to be a pretty good decision as he won another Super Bowl in that 2020 season.
On Sunday, Brady made his first trip back to Tampa since his retirement in 2023 to call a Bucs blowout win of the Eagles, and brought with him the criteria he used to make his decision. As he explained, he had 18 criteria on his list for choosing his next team, from salary to weather to how good the team was. While Tampa won out, he said a team no one knew was really close to landing him was the Chicago Bears, which was certainly news to Bears fans.
The Bears at the time had a dominant defense but were being quarterbacked by Mitchell Trubisky, so Brady would’ve been a pretty considerable upgrade at that spot. I’m not sure if this makes Bears fans feel better or worse that they were a runner-up in the Brady sweepstakes, but it was an interesting little “what if” tidbit from the GOAT.

JAG spin off NCIS (that’s right) is currently going strong through its 22nd season. Many special agents and forensic scientists have come and gone, and the flagship series has spawned several location-based spin offs (including New Orleans, Los Angeles, and Sydney). Most recently, CBS cancelled NCIS: Hawai’iafter a cliffhanger, but that does not signal danger for the overall ship since two more spin offs are coming.
CBS and Paramount+ will soon debut NCIS: Origins to travel back in time when Leroy Jethro Gibbs (Mark Harmon) had recently left his U.S. Marines sniper career to investigate naval crimes. In the present, the other spin off will follow Tony DiNozzo (Michael Weatherly) and Ziva David (Cote de Pablo) after their characters left NCIS under separate yet connected circumstances years ago. There’s a lot of history there, both romantic and professional, so let’s piece together some clues on what we can expect from NCIS: Tony And Ziva.
Cast
Cote de Pablo and Michael Weatherly will bring their chemistry back across the pond as Ziva and Tony, and their daughter, Tali, will be portrayed by Emelia Golfieri. They will be joined by a cast of at least eight regulars to portray various Interpol officials, intelligence agents, employees from Tony’s company, and a master hacker. Those actors include James D’Arcy, Isla Gie, Maximilian Osinski, Nassima Benchicou, Julian Ovenden, Amita Suman, Terence Maynard, and Lara Rossi.
Plot
The two new spin offs were both announced back in February with NCIS: Origins coming together incredibly fast for an October premiere. NCIS: Tony and Ziva, however, sounds like a more complicated production, beginning with the filming location: Budapest. This spin off’s story, however, is based in Paris, so why is production taking place in Hungary and not France? For starters, the recent Olympics were taking up a bit of space, and perhaps the TV gods also didn’t want Ziva and Tony stealing thunder from Emily In Paris and The Walking Dead: Daryl Dixon.
(I’m half joking about that last sentence but can you imagine Ziva pulling out the knives and martial arts on walkers? She’d somehow be as powerful as Daryl with a rocket launcher in his arms and a crossbow on his back.)
NCIS devotees know that this show reunites Ziva and Tony after he had believed she was dead (he was shown crying in the aftermath) in Season 13. Tony soon left the scene to raise Tali himself, but as it turns out, Ziva faked her death, as it was revealed years later. Fast forward to now, and Weatherly and de Pablo have been almost too happy to be back together when filming began in early July. To that end, they promised (via a Paramount statement) that “[t]he world of Tony and Ziva (and daughter Tali) promises to be an action-packed roller coaster fueled by love, danger, tears and laughter.”
What has Tony been doing for all this time? Beyond staying abreast of endless movie trivia, he’s been running a security company in France, and that relative peace gets shattered, according to the Paramount description:
When Tony’s security company is attacked, they must go on the run across Europe, try to figure out who is after them and maybe even learn to trust each other again so that they can finally have their unconventional happily ever after.
They will, however, have at least some difficulty reaching “happily ever after” because, as de Pablo told Variety, they will have mega-trust issues, which is only to be expected when a partner fakes their death. Geez:
“I think the idea of trust, and the idea of how this relationship moves forward is something that was intriguing to us as actors. We’re trying to address the idea of trust and we’re trying to address how they move forward parenting together with this child and trying to make things work and having a lot of challenges thrown at them.”
